Abstract
Until the introduction of Tc99m-phosphate complexes by Subramanian in 1971, Sr87m was the radioisotope of choice for skeletal scintigraphy (1). Between the late sixties and 1976, Sr87m was commercially available by means of several Y87/Sr87m generator systems. In most of these generator systems, Y87 was adsorbed to an anion exchanger in the carbonate form (2).
